Output e3907bb7b60befbc4a28341eea88bca7ecaf0df5b9754aa90e53e8ecc33e2a93:1

value
1106693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ad2152ecf06440e2bce4e3bb9caecead3b55eac3 OP_EQUAL
address
3HUSk7mawFzUQU5AAq4WGKK4dWKVqvUnBy
transaction
e3907bb7b60befbc4a28341eea88bca7ecaf0df5b9754aa90e53e8ecc33e2a93
confirmations
356749
spent
true